Hawkman #3
In "On Common Ground," Carter Hall faces a chilling revelation when Sky Tyrant—a malevolent echo of his own past incarnations from Earth 3—seizes control of his body. Written by Robert Venditti and illustrated by Pat Olliffe, with inks by Tom Palmer and colors by Jeremiah Skipper, this issue plunges Hawkman into a battle not just against an enemy, but against the darker echoes of his own legacy. The cover, a striking collaboration by Will Conrad and Pat Olliffe, captures the moment of intrusion with haunting precision.

Sky Tyrant, an evil version of Hawkman from Earth 3, takes over Carter's body. Carter is dismayed to learn that Sky Pirate is one of his past incarnations that has somehow gained control of his body and plans to use it to kill innocents.
